Cashier Salary in Poughkeepsie-Newburgh-Middletown, New York

The annual salary statistics of cashiers in Poughkeepsie-Newburgh-Middletown, New York is shown in Table 1. The wage data of cashiers in Poughkeepsie-Newburgh-Middletown is based on the national compensation survey conducted by the U.S. Bureau of Labor Statistics in 2022 and published in April 2023 [1].

Table 1. Annual Salary of Cashiers in Poughkeepsie-Newburgh-Middletown, New York

Percentile BracketAverage Annual Salary
10th Percentile Wage
$17,150
25th Percentile Wage
$17,920
50th Percentile Wage
$19,190
75th Percentile Wage
$22,550
90th Percentile Wage
$27,230

Table 1 shows the average annual salary for cashiers in Poughkeepsie-Newburgh-Middletown, New York in 5 percentile scales. The average annual salary for the 90th percentile (the top 10 percent of the highest paid) is $27,230. The median (50th percentile) annual salary is $19,190. The average annual salary for the bottom 10 percent earners is $17,150.
